Nonprofit challenges proposed Arkansas prison site, questioning site suitability

CHARLESTON, Ark. — A proposed 3,000-bed state prison in Franklin County is facing backlash from a newly formed non-profit group.

Gravel & Grit, an organization created in March 2025 to oppose the project, submitted a formal complaint on July 23 to the Arkansas Joint Performance Review committee. The group is requesting a full investigation into how the state approved the plan to build the facility in Charleston.

The group says it obtained internal government communications through the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) and claims those findings paint a very different picture from what the state has publicly shared…
